Roulette betting is about placing your chips on the table to try and predict where you think the ball will land on the wheel. Here’s how to do it:
In a physical casino, you’ll start by exchanging your money for chips at the cashier. Each player gets chips of a different colour to avoid mix-ups. When placing your bets, you can spread your chips across numbers, colours, or groups of numbers.
Once the bets are placed, the dealer, or croupier, spins the wheel and then rolls the ball in the opposite direction. You’ll see the result once the ball lands in a numbered slot.
Online roulette follows the same principles, but you place your bets digitally. You’ll choose your chip value and click on the areas of the betting board where you want to place your bets.
The digital croupier will spin the wheel, and the software will show you the result almost instantly. You can also play live dealer roulette, which involves a real croupier who spins a physical wheel while you watch via video stream.
There are many bet types to choose from. Inside bets involve individual numbers or small groups of numbers, while outside bets cover larger groups like red or black, odd or even, and high or low numbers.

Roulette offers a variety of betting options that cater to different playing styles. Here’s a breakdown of the main types of bets you can place.
A Straight Up bet is placed on a single number. You simply place your chips directly on the number you believe will win.
A Split bet involves betting on two adjacent numbers by placing chips on the line between them. If either number comes up, you win.
A Street bet covers three numbers in a row. Place your chips on the outer edge of the row you wish to bet on.
A Corner bet is placed on four numbers that form a square. You place your chips at the intersection of these four numbers.
A Six Line bet covers two adjacent rows, totalling six numbers. Place your chips at the intersection of the outer edge of the two rows.
This bet is placed on whether the winning number will be red or black. Place your chips on the red or black area of the table.
Bet on whether the winning number will be odd or even. Place your chips on the areas marked “Odd” or “Even.”
A High or Low bet involves betting on whether the number will be in the low range (1-18) or high range (19-36). Place your chips accordingly.
This bet covers one of three groups of twelve numbers. Choose one of the sections marked “1st 12,” “2nd 12,” or “3rd 12.”
A Column bet covers an entire vertical column of numbers. Place your chips at the bottom of the column you wish to bet on.

Betting on both red and black in roulette might seem like an interesting idea, but let’s break down what it really means.
In roulette, the house has an edge due to the green zero (and double zero in American roulette). If you bet on both red and black, one will win, and the other will lose. However, if the ball lands on zero, you lose both bets.
By betting on both red and black, you essentially cancel out any potential profit. For instance, if you bet £10 on red and £10 on black, you’ll only get your £10 back from the winning colour, effectively losing the other £10.
Some players think betting on both colours can reduce their risk. However, due to the presence of the green zero, you’re almost guaranteed a loss over time.

Understanding roulette odds and potential payouts can help you make informed bets and potentially enjoy the game more.
Straight Up: Betting on a single number offers a payout of 35 to 1. The probability of winning this bet is around 2.7% in European roulette.
Split: Placing a bet on two adjoining numbers gives a payout of 17 to 1, with around a 5.4% chance of winning.
Street: A bet on a row of three numbers pays 11 to 1. The odds of winning are roughly 8.1%.
Corner: Covering four numbers that form a square gets you an 8 to 1 payout, with a 10.8% probability.
Six Line: Betting on two adjacent rows (six numbers) offers a payout of 5 to 1 and odds of 16.2%.
Red or Black: Betting on red or black has close to a 48.6% chance of winning, with a payout of 1 to 1.
Odd or Even: Similar to red or black, this bet also has nearly a 48.6% chance and pays 1 to 1.
High or Low: Betting on numbers 1-18 or 19-36 follows the same odds and payout structure as red or black and odd or even.
Dozens: A bet on one of the three groups of twelve numbers pays 2 to 1 and has a winning probability of 32.4%.
Columns: Betting on any of the vertical columns also pays 2 to 1, with identical odds to the dozens bet.
